Had a positive interview experience for a Snr Product Designer role. The process was fast, well-organised, and completed in 3 stages over about 3 weeks:
1. Initial call with hiring manager - laid-back conversation about my product design experience and background. Looking for depth and breath in product design practices.
2. Take-home challenge (1 week to complete) plus cognitive/personality assessments
3. Presentation of take-home project to the team
4. Final round: casual Q&A with PMs to assess cultural fit
Excellent communication throughout - hiring manager kept me informed at every step. It was a well-designed process that actually tested relevant skills.
Respectful of candidate time and experience. Good balance of technical evaluation and cultural fit assessment.
